レガシーコードのテストについて(C言語でのソースをもらったとき)
レガシーコード改善ガイド
テストがない、コードをどうしようかなと思っていたので、買ってみた。
C言語だと、リンクかプリプロセッサで対応するしかなさそうだな。
C言語でのオブジェクト指向風の書き方を考えてみたほうがいいのかな。
- 作者: マイケル・C・フェザーズ
- 出版社/メーカー: 翔泳社
- 発売日: 2016/01/15
- メディア: Kindle版
- この商品を含むブログ (2件) を見る
テスト駆動開発による組み込みプログラミング-C言語とオブジェクト
これは、具体的でわかりやすかった。
テスト駆動開発による組み込みプログラミング ―C言語とオブジェクト指向で学ぶアジャイルな設計
- 作者: James W. Grenning,蛸島昭之,笹井崇司
- 出版社/メーカー: オライリージャパン
- 発売日: 2013/04/24
- メディア: 大型本
- この商品を含むブログ (13件) を見る
Code Complete
読んだことなかったので、Kindle版を買ってみた。
これは、ソフトウェア開発全般の話だった。
【電子合本版】Code Complete 第2版 完全なプログラミングを目指して
- 作者: Steve McConnell
- 出版社/メーカー: 日経BP社
- 発売日: 2016/04/14
- メディア: Kindle版
- この商品を含むブログを見る
C言語でオブジェクト指向の仕方が具体的に書いてあった。
わかりやすい本だった。
モダンC言語プログラミング 統合開発環境、デザインパターン、エクストリーム・プログラミング、テスト駆動開発、リファクタリング、継続的インテグレーションの活用
- 作者: 花井志生
- 出版社/メーカー: KADOKAWA/アスキー・メディアワークス
- 発売日: 2013/10/01
- メディア: 大型本
- この商品を含むブログ (4件) を見る